030 [Situation] 7/8 Mile S.W by S. [South West by South] of Cleish.
A small precipitous but very conspicuous Knoll on the estate of Cleish and part of the Cleish Range of Hills how the name arose cannot be very well ascertained and if it was formerly Known with the affix farline or farlane, at present it is Chiefly Called Dummie (simply) which in all probability is a contraction of the original name.

030 [Situation] 1 1/4 Mile S.W. [South West] of Cleish.
A plantation on the estate of Cleish lying between Shank and Torrie Plantations. The three fourths of it is fir and the other fourth hardwood.
